MITCHELL COUNTY, NC - OBITUARIES - Joslyn (Josie) Lydia McKinney McMahan, 23 Mar 2005 ----¤¤¤¤---- BAKERSVILLE - Joslyn (Josie) Lydia McKinney McMahan died Wednesday, March 23, 2005. She was the daughter of the late Herman McKinney and Dolly Bowman McKinney, and wife of the late Paul McMahan. She worked for 25 years in the cafeteria at Bowman High School and was a lifelong member of Roan Mountain Baptist Church, where she was a Sunday School teacher and choir member. Survivors include a son, Jerry McMahan of Bakersville; a daughter, Paulette Davis of Bakersville; sisters, Elenore Buchanan of Bakersville, Cathy Foulk of Spruce Pine, and Betty Farris of Southern Pines; brothers, Roger, Jim, Roy Lee and Mike McKinney, all of Bakersville; three grandchildren; and several nieces and nephews. Funeral services were held at 8 p.m. Friday at Roan Mountain Baptist Church. Revs. Mark McKinney and Don Stafford officiated. Burial was at 11 a.m. Saturday in the McMahan Family Cemetery. The family received friends from 7 p.m. until the service hour Friday. Henline-Hughes Funeral Home in Bakersville was in charge of arrangements.
